【问题标题】:Excel not calculating a hh:mm formula where part of formula is derived from anothe formula resultExcel 不计算 hh:mm 公式,其中部分公式来自另一个公式结果
【发布时间】:2019-07-18 11:46:31
【问题描述】:

我正在尝试将 11 小时 27 分钟转换为分钟,但收到的结果不正确。

我正在开发一个收取飞机停放费的应用程序。费用按每 5 分钟计算一次。我有一架飞机停了 11 小时 27 分钟。该值来自另一个公式。我试图将其分解为分钟,这样我就可以将总分钟数除以 5,从而得出总可计费的 5 分钟时间段。除非我直接输入 11 小时和 27 分钟,否则这是行不通的,除非我这样做,否则我会得到 25,124,682 作为结果。尝试不同的格式会产生不同的错误结果。

单元格 B3 和 B5 的到达和离开日期如下:

B3 02 06 19 17:18 格式化为 dd mm yy\hh:mm

B5 03 06 19 18:09 格式为 dd mm yy\hh:mm

单元格 D3 的总停车时间为 11:27 分钟,这是通过将单元格 B3 和 B5 相加得出的,格式为 hh:mm。 单元格 G3 的值为 5 分钟(即每 5 分钟充电一次),格式为 mm:ss。我已经尝试了所有不同的格式组合,但归结为来自公式的 11H27 分钟

除非我直接输入 11 小时 27 分钟的时间值,否则我期望结果为 137.4 但收到 25,124,682。

【问题讨论】:

  • 抱歉.. 我的公式是 =D3*1440/G3。如果有人对为什么会发生这种情况有任何想法,我将非常感谢提醒,因为我被难住了三天。我的猜测是,它原来是一个非常简单的问题,但对于我的生活我无法弄清楚..提前谢谢大家..
  • D3中的公式是什么? B3+B5 还是 B5-B3?您是否注意到您的两次时间相隔一天?基于这两个日期,在您的示例中到达和离开时间在门口的时间是 24:51 (hh:mm)

标签: excel-formula


【解决方案1】:

02 06 19 17:1803 06 19 18:09有超过24小时。

您需要减去这些值,而不是“添加”:

= B5-B3

结果将在(几分之一)天内给出。基础数学会得到你的结果。

请参阅下面的屏幕截图。公式是在线2使用的公式。

【讨论】:

  • 非常感谢 Virolio.. 你能告诉我你正在使用什么格式以及它们有多重要吗?我在 2 小时的时间范围内运行了相同的计算,而不是得到 24 个五分钟的时间段,我得到了 576。时间和日期计算是我的头脑,但它们对航空至关重要:) 为什么我询问格式是因为结果是准确的我的格式为“一般”..我的印象是所有日期/时间计算都应该具有相同的格式,否则事情可能会出错..在这里我看到不是这样..但展望未来,我将不得不看看我是如何去..
  • 我使用标准的 Excel 表示法来表示日期/时间。它们非常重要,否则 Excel 将不知道如何操作这些信息。
猜你喜欢
  • 1970-01-01
  • 1970-01-01
  • 2015-02-06
  • 1970-01-01
  • 1970-01-01
  • 2017-05-17
  • 1970-01-01
  • 1970-01-01
  • 2017-06-16
相关资源
最近更新 更多